Key demand of the question:

Bring out examples that highlight the encounter of tradition with modernity and categorise them into contradictions, adaptations and conflicts. Give suitable examples. One must explore multiple dimensions here (social, economic, political).

Directive Word:

Critically Analyse – When asked to analyse, you have to examine methodically the structure or nature of the topic by separating it into component parts and present them as a whole in a summary. When ‘critically’ is suffixed or prefixed to a directive, one needs to look at the good and bad of the topic and give a fair judgement.

Introduction:

Set the context of the answer by describing the features of society and Indian society in general. Every society is bound by certain customs, followed blindly by everyone. Indian society is no exception to it. It has been the cradle of traditional beliefs and practices. Social structure and tradition in India remained impervious to major elements of modernity until the contact with the west began through the colonial regimes, which dominated India for about two centuries.
